  • Description:
    "The Habitat Blueprint provides a forward-looking framework for NOAA to think and act strategically across programs and with partner organizations to address the growing challenge of coastal and marine habitat loss and degradation. We will increase the effectiveness of our efforts to improve habitat conditions for fisheries, and coastal and marine life, along with other economic, cultural, and environmental benefits our society needs and enjoys"--Page 1.
